Pet Friendly Eisenhower State Park
Eisenhower State Park Eisenhower State Park in Osage City, KS is pet friendly. Leashed dogs can accompany you on a walk along the hiking trails which cover 1,700 acres of grass prairie and woodland. The centerpiece of the park is the Melvern Lake, an ideal spot for anglers and recreational boat users. Fido must remain on a leash during your visit and is not permitted at any beach swimming areas. Pomona State Park Leashed dogs are welcome at pet-friendly Pomona State Park in Vassar, KS. The 490-acre park surrounds Pomona Reservoir, which is a great place for dogs to enjoy the water. See Details
Osage State Fishing Lake Leashed pups are allowed at Osage State Fishing Lake, a dog-friendly recreation space in Carbondale, KS. Popular activities include fishing, walking, biking and bird watching. Pets aren't allowed on swimming beaches, swimming areas that are delineated by buoys or other markers, or in public buildings or structures. Please clean up after Fido. See Details
